Chapter VIII of the Constitution provides for the decentralized administration of the Maldives. The Decentralization Act governs the powers and responsibilities of the local authorities empowered to carry out certain functions as set out in the Act. The Act lists the public services that are to be provided by the local government sub-divisions to the people, the composition of the city, atoll and island councils and the responsibility of the councils to formulate and carry out plans for development of its constituencies in an equitable manner. The Act broadly address the financial management of local councils, specifically relating to revenues, allocation of funds, financial grants, borrowing and management of accounts.
